Artist's Description

Stillness is image capturing that moment of change of the seasons, winter to spring.
In the Northern Hemisphere winter season, this area is tilted away from the sun. The reverse is true during the summer season. Spring is the season of change in between, signaled by the vernal equinox. The evergreen of winter is reflected in the rain puddle upon which one last brown leaf of the old season floats.
Reflections are optical effects that show a duplicated, but reversed virtual image on a shiny surface, like water or a mirror, as in this photograph.
The leaf in Stillness is from a red oak. Known as the king of trees, the majestic oak has one of the widest and most magnificent canopy spread. There are two types of oaks, one is red and the other is white. The difference can be seen most readily in the leaves. About Jeanette French

Jeanette French

Creating portals of light, love, joy, beauty, compassion, hope and gratitude is my lifelong passion and purpose. My mother painted when i was young and encouraged drawing and painting and handcrafting in all forms and my father, the photographer, gave me my first camera at age 8. As a result, i have been a lifelong student of both mediums. Formal training of my eye and technique has been with the wonderful Pacific NW painter teachers, Stan Capon and Edi Olson. i hope you will enjoy these images as much as i enjoyed their creation.
